很多玩家用Win7系统且电脑只有一个C盘,想架设传奇却担心“路径冲突”“空间不足”“系统不兼容”。其实只要做好C盘路径规划和Win7环境适配,单C盘也能顺利搭建,下面从环境准备到登录游戏,一步步教你避开坑点。
一、Win7系统先做这3步:确保基础环境能运行传奇
Win7系统默认缺少部分传奇服务端需要的组件,先补全环境,避免后续启动失败:
安装必备运行组件
传奇服务端依赖.NETFramework4.0(Win7默认可能是3.5,需手动升级):打开“控制面板→程序→打开或关闭Windows功能”,勾选“Microsoft.NETFramework4.0”(若没有,从微软官网搜索“Win7.NETFramework4.0”下载安装);
安装VC++运行库:下载“VC++2005/2008/201032位版”(Win7多为32位系统,64位系统也需装32位库),全部安装后重启电脑,避免服务端因缺失.dll文件无法启动。
关闭Win7自带的“系统保护”(释放C盘空间)
单C盘空间有限,系统保护会占用大量空间,先清理:
右键“计算机”→“属性”→“系统保护”,选中“C盘”→“配置”,选择“关闭系统保护”,点击“删除”清理已有的系统还原点,至少能释放2-5G空间(后续若需恢复,可再开启)。
清理C盘冗余文件(确保至少留10G空闲)
传奇服务端+客户端约占5-8G,C盘需留足够空间:
删除“C:\Users\你的用户名\Downloads”(下载文件夹)里的旧安装包、压缩包;
清空“C:\Windows\Temp”(临时文件)里的所有文件(提示“文件正在使用”的跳过);
右键C盘→“属性”→“磁盘清理”,勾选“临时文件”“回收站”等选项,点击“确定”清理。
二、单C盘专属:服务端部署的“路径与权限”关键步骤
只有C盘时,路径规划和权限设置是核心,错一步就可能报错:
创建纯英文文件夹(避免路径冲突)
在C盘根目录右键→“新建→文件夹”,命名为“LegendServer”(服务端文件夹)和“LegendClient”(客户端文件夹),全程不要用中文或特殊符号(如“传奇服务端”“Legend_服务端”都不行);
原因:Win7对中文路径兼容性差,服务端程序可能读不到文件,导致启动失败或数据库加载错误。
以管理员身份解压服务端到C盘
右键下载的服务端压缩包→“解压到指定文件夹”,选择“C:\LegendServer”,解压时注意:
若弹出“需要管理员权限才能在此位置解压”,点击“继续”(或右键压缩软件→“以管理员身份运行”,再解压);
解压后检查“C:\LegendServer”里是否有核心文件:LoginSrv.exe(登录服务)、GameSrv.exe(游戏服务)、DB文件夹(数据库),缺失则重新解压(可能是压缩包损坏)。
修改服务端配置(适配单C盘)
打开“C:\LegendServer\Config”文件夹,找到LoginSrv.ini和GameSrv.ini:
两个文件里的“IP地址”都改成“127.0.0.1”(本地地址,单C盘无需改其他IP);
检查“数据库路径”(DBPath):若为SQLite数据库,路径应是“C:\LegendServer\DB\Member.db”(默认已填,若不是手动修改,确保和实际文件夹一致);
保存文件时,若提示“无法保存,权限不足”,右键配置文件→“属性→安全”,选中当前用户名(如“Administrator”),勾选“完全控制”,点击“确定”。
三、Win7单C盘客户端与登录器设置:避开兼容坑
客户端和登录器在Win7单C盘下,需注意兼容模式和路径匹配:
客户端安装到C盘纯英文目录
下载与服务端版本匹配的客户端(如1.76版服务端配1.76版客户端),双击安装程序:
安装路径选择“C:\LegendClient”,不要选默认的“C:\ProgramFiles”(该文件夹权限高,可能导致登录器读不到客户端文件);
安装完成后,打开“C:\LegendClient”,确认有Data、Map、Game.exe三个核心文件,缺失则重新安装。
登录器配置:绑定C盘客户端路径
用免费登录生成器(或服务端自带登录器)配置时:
“游戏路径”必须选“C:\LegendClient\Game.exe”(登录器要找到客户端启动程序,错路径会提示“找不到游戏主程序”);
“登录地址”填“127.0.0.1”,端口默认7000(和服务端LoginSrv.ini一致),关闭“自动更新”功能(Win7单C盘无需更新,开了反而可能报错);
生成登录器后,剪切到“C:\LegendClient”根目录(和Game.exe放一起,不要放其他地方)。
用Win7兼容模式运行程序
右键“C:\LegendServer\LoginSrv.exe”→“属性→兼容性”:
勾选“以兼容模式运行这个程序”,下拉选择“WindowsXP(ServicePack3)”(很多老版本传奇服务端基于XP开发,Win7兼容模式更稳定);
同样勾选“以管理员身份运行此程序”,点击“确定”;
GameSrv.exe和登录器(C:\LegendClient里的)也按同样步骤设置兼容模式和管理员权限。
四、启动与登录:Win7单C盘的“顺序与排查”
按正确顺序启动,遇到问题针对性解决:
启动服务端(顺序不能乱)
双击“C:\LegendServer\LoginSrv.exe”,待弹出“登录服务启动成功”的黑色窗口(不要关闭);
再双击“C:\LegendServer\GameSrv.exe”,弹出“游戏服务启动成功”窗口(两个窗口都要保持开启,最小化即可);
若启动无反应:检查是否用了兼容模式+管理员身份,或重新安装VC++运行库。
登录游戏(单C盘无额外设置)
双击“C:\LegendClient”里的登录器,输入服务端自带的测试账号(如admin/admin,在“C:\LegendServer\说明.txt”里找),点击“登录”即可;
若提示“无法连接服务器”:先检查两个服务端窗口是否都开着,再确认登录器的IP和端口是否与服务端一致。
五、Win7单C盘常见问题:3个高频坑点解决
服务端启动提示“权限不足,无法写入日志”
原因:C盘根目录权限高,服务端无法创建日志文件;
解决:右键“C:\LegendServer”→“属性→安全”,给当前用户名勾选“完全控制”,重启服务端。
客户端登录器双击没反应
原因:登录器没放在客户端根目录,或没开兼容模式;
解决:确认登录器在“C:\LegendClient”里,右键登录器→“以管理员身份运行”(若仍没反应,重新生成登录器,确保“游戏路径”填对)。
C盘空间突然不足,服务端崩溃
原因:服务端日志文件过大(Log文件夹里的文件);
解决:打开“C:\LegendServer\Log”,删除里面的所有.log文件,后续定期清理(或在服务端配置里关闭日志生成,找到LogConfig.ini,将“EnableLog=1”改成“0”)。
总结
Win7单C盘架设传奇,核心是“补全组件+纯英文路径+管理员权限+兼容模式”。只要先清理C盘空间、做好路径规划,再按步骤配置服务端和客户端,就能避开大部分问题。相比多磁盘,单C盘更要注意“权限”和“空间”,启动程序前确认开了管理员身份和兼容模式,基本能顺利搭建。若遇到其他报错,可查看服务端“C:\LegendServer\Log”里的错误日志,根据提示(如“缺失xxx.dll”“路径错误”)针对性解决。
一、Win7系统先做这3步:确保基础环境能运行传奇
Win7系统默认缺少部分传奇服务端需要的组件,先补全环境,避免后续启动失败:
安装必备运行组件
传奇服务端依赖.NETFramework4.0(Win7默认可能是3.5,需手动升级):打开“控制面板→程序→打开或关闭Windows功能”,勾选“Microsoft.NETFramework4.0”(若没有,从微软官网搜索“Win7.NETFramework4.0”下载安装);
安装VC++运行库:下载“VC++2005/2008/201032位版”(Win7多为32位系统,64位系统也需装32位库),全部安装后重启电脑,避免服务端因缺失.dll文件无法启动。
关闭Win7自带的“系统保护”(释放C盘空间)
单C盘空间有限,系统保护会占用大量空间,先清理:
右键“计算机”→“属性”→“系统保护”,选中“C盘”→“配置”,选择“关闭系统保护”,点击“删除”清理已有的系统还原点,至少能释放2-5G空间(后续若需恢复,可再开启)。
清理C盘冗余文件(确保至少留10G空闲)
传奇服务端+客户端约占5-8G,C盘需留足够空间:
删除“C:\Users\你的用户名\Downloads”(下载文件夹)里的旧安装包、压缩包;
清空“C:\Windows\Temp”(临时文件)里的所有文件(提示“文件正在使用”的跳过);
右键C盘→“属性”→“磁盘清理”,勾选“临时文件”“回收站”等选项,点击“确定”清理。
二、单C盘专属:服务端部署的“路径与权限”关键步骤
只有C盘时,路径规划和权限设置是核心,错一步就可能报错:
创建纯英文文件夹(避免路径冲突)
在C盘根目录右键→“新建→文件夹”,命名为“LegendServer”(服务端文件夹)和“LegendClient”(客户端文件夹),全程不要用中文或特殊符号(如“传奇服务端”“Legend_服务端”都不行);
原因:Win7对中文路径兼容性差,服务端程序可能读不到文件,导致启动失败或数据库加载错误。
以管理员身份解压服务端到C盘
右键下载的服务端压缩包→“解压到指定文件夹”,选择“C:\LegendServer”,解压时注意:
若弹出“需要管理员权限才能在此位置解压”,点击“继续”(或右键压缩软件→“以管理员身份运行”,再解压);
解压后检查“C:\LegendServer”里是否有核心文件:LoginSrv.exe(登录服务)、GameSrv.exe(游戏服务)、DB文件夹(数据库),缺失则重新解压(可能是压缩包损坏)。
修改服务端配置(适配单C盘)
打开“C:\LegendServer\Config”文件夹,找到LoginSrv.ini和GameSrv.ini:
两个文件里的“IP地址”都改成“127.0.0.1”(本地地址,单C盘无需改其他IP);
检查“数据库路径”(DBPath):若为SQLite数据库,路径应是“C:\LegendServer\DB\Member.db”(默认已填,若不是手动修改,确保和实际文件夹一致);
保存文件时,若提示“无法保存,权限不足”,右键配置文件→“属性→安全”,选中当前用户名(如“Administrator”),勾选“完全控制”,点击“确定”。
三、Win7单C盘客户端与登录器设置:避开兼容坑
客户端和登录器在Win7单C盘下,需注意兼容模式和路径匹配:
客户端安装到C盘纯英文目录
下载与服务端版本匹配的客户端(如1.76版服务端配1.76版客户端),双击安装程序:
安装路径选择“C:\LegendClient”,不要选默认的“C:\ProgramFiles”(该文件夹权限高,可能导致登录器读不到客户端文件);
安装完成后,打开“C:\LegendClient”,确认有Data、Map、Game.exe三个核心文件,缺失则重新安装。
登录器配置:绑定C盘客户端路径
用免费登录生成器(或服务端自带登录器)配置时:
“游戏路径”必须选“C:\LegendClient\Game.exe”(登录器要找到客户端启动程序,错路径会提示“找不到游戏主程序”);
“登录地址”填“127.0.0.1”,端口默认7000(和服务端LoginSrv.ini一致),关闭“自动更新”功能(Win7单C盘无需更新,开了反而可能报错);
生成登录器后,剪切到“C:\LegendClient”根目录(和Game.exe放一起,不要放其他地方)。
用Win7兼容模式运行程序
右键“C:\LegendServer\LoginSrv.exe”→“属性→兼容性”:
勾选“以兼容模式运行这个程序”,下拉选择“WindowsXP(ServicePack3)”(很多老版本传奇服务端基于XP开发,Win7兼容模式更稳定);
同样勾选“以管理员身份运行此程序”,点击“确定”;
GameSrv.exe和登录器(C:\LegendClient里的)也按同样步骤设置兼容模式和管理员权限。
四、启动与登录:Win7单C盘的“顺序与排查”
按正确顺序启动,遇到问题针对性解决:
启动服务端(顺序不能乱)
双击“C:\LegendServer\LoginSrv.exe”,待弹出“登录服务启动成功”的黑色窗口(不要关闭);
再双击“C:\LegendServer\GameSrv.exe”,弹出“游戏服务启动成功”窗口(两个窗口都要保持开启,最小化即可);
若启动无反应:检查是否用了兼容模式+管理员身份,或重新安装VC++运行库。
登录游戏(单C盘无额外设置)
双击“C:\LegendClient”里的登录器,输入服务端自带的测试账号(如admin/admin,在“C:\LegendServer\说明.txt”里找),点击“登录”即可;
若提示“无法连接服务器”:先检查两个服务端窗口是否都开着,再确认登录器的IP和端口是否与服务端一致。
五、Win7单C盘常见问题:3个高频坑点解决
服务端启动提示“权限不足,无法写入日志”
原因:C盘根目录权限高,服务端无法创建日志文件;
解决:右键“C:\LegendServer”→“属性→安全”,给当前用户名勾选“完全控制”,重启服务端。
客户端登录器双击没反应
原因:登录器没放在客户端根目录,或没开兼容模式;
解决:确认登录器在“C:\LegendClient”里,右键登录器→“以管理员身份运行”(若仍没反应,重新生成登录器,确保“游戏路径”填对)。
C盘空间突然不足,服务端崩溃
原因:服务端日志文件过大(Log文件夹里的文件);
解决:打开“C:\LegendServer\Log”,删除里面的所有.log文件,后续定期清理(或在服务端配置里关闭日志生成,找到LogConfig.ini,将“EnableLog=1”改成“0”)。
总结
Win7单C盘架设传奇,核心是“补全组件+纯英文路径+管理员权限+兼容模式”。只要先清理C盘空间、做好路径规划,再按步骤配置服务端和客户端,就能避开大部分问题。相比多磁盘,单C盘更要注意“权限”和“空间”,启动程序前确认开了管理员身份和兼容模式,基本能顺利搭建。若遇到其他报错,可查看服务端“C:\LegendServer\Log”里的错误日志,根据提示(如“缺失xxx.dll”“路径错误”)针对性解决。

